# Env Vars: Cron Migration to Flowline

All legacy cron jobs are moving to the Flowline workflow engine. Each migrated job gets a workflow ID and schedule defined in `flowline/jobs.env`; the old crontab entries should be deleted after one clean run. Flowline authenticates to the scheduler API on startup, so the env file must include its API credential on the following line.

sealed setting: ARCHIVE_KEY3=c8b

Heads up: if the Lintrock baseline file in the Quarrow repo drifts from main, CI fails with a "stale baseline" error even when the code is fine. Quick fix is to regenerate the baseline on a clean checkout and re-push. If a customer build is blocked, confirm the failing run matches the token below before escalating.

build token for yadug-yagag: htk21_c863c33eb8b82c0c9c152

## Artifact Signing — SDK Parity Notes (Weekly Sync)

Kestrel SDK for Android reached parity with the Swift client this sprint: offline queueing, batched telemetry, and retry semantics now match. Both SDKs ship as signed artifacts from the same pipeline. Remaining gap: background sync throttling, targeted next sprint. Verify both release bundles before tagging. Both artifacts validate against the shared signing key below.

signing key of kawig-fafog = bky19_6Fypv1qws7J8qJtaYjX

Subject: Key rotation — ResetRamp flow

Hey all,

Quick heads-up before the sync: as part of the password reset flow revamp (ResetRamp), we rotated the key for the token-minting service last night. The old key stops working Friday, so update any local configs before then. The new flow also drops the legacy email bridge, which is why staging looked weird yesterday — that's fixed. Shout in the eng channel if your environment breaks. For convenience, the new key is below.

— Priya

API key for bageg-kajef: vxb2-ss